Why Bejeweled Twist (Europe) Is Worth Playing

This game features a twist mechanic that adds a new layer to the familiar match-three formula. Instead of just swapping neighboring gems, you rotate groups of four jewels to make matches, which makes each move feel more intentional and satisfying. How to Play Bejeweled Twist (Europe) (En,Fr,De,Es,It,Nl) (NDSi Enhanced)?

Swap and rotate groups of four jewels to match three or more in a row, clearing them from the board and earning points. Plan your moves to create chain reactions and maximize your score.
